The draft order

Balance the draft before the first pick

Some players need to stay with a coach, sibling, or friend. Add those assignments before the draft. The proposed order changes to account for the evaluation scores already on each roster.

The calculation starts with each player's composite evaluation score. If a roster begins with higher-rated players, its first available pick moves later.

Review the proposal

You see the full order before draft night. Snake, linear, and manual formats remain available when your league uses a different approach.

Pricing

Free while we’re in early access.

Paid plans start with the first season that begins after spring 2027: one plan, one rate. You pay for active players, anyone rostered in a season that was unarchived at any point that month, counted once a month. A season is about three months, so a 100-player league pays about $105 a season. Archive a season and it stops counting from the next month; the published schedule stays up.
